2010 Academy Award Winners: Hurt Locker the Biggest Winner

The 82nd Academy Awards took place last night at the Kodak Theatre at Hollywood & Highland Center and was hosted by Alec Baldwin and Steve Martin.

Thee Hurt Locker was the big winner for the night and Kathryn Bigelow was the first woman to win the prestigious Best Director award.

Here is the list of the 2010 Academy Award Winners List:

Best Actor: Jeff Bridges, for “Crazy Heart”

Best Actress: Sandra Bullock, for “The Blind Side”

Best Director: Kathryn Bigelow, for “The Hurt Locker”

Best Picture: “The Hurt Locker”

Best Supporting Actor: Christoph Waltz, for “Inglourious Basterds”

Best Supporting Actress: Mo’Nique, for “Precious: Based on The Novel ‘Push’ By Sapphire”

Best Animated Feature Film: “Up”

Best Original Song: “The Weary Kind (Theme From Crazy Heart),” music and lyric by Ryan Bingham and T Bone Burnett, for “Crazy Heart”

Best Documentary Short: “Music By Prudence”

Best Short Film (Live Action): “The New Tenants”

Best Short Film (Animated): “Logorama”

Best Adapted Screenplay: Goeffrey Fletcher, for “Precious: Based on The Novel ‘Push’ By Sapphire”

Best Art Direction: “Avatar”

Best Costume Design: “The Young Victoria”

Best Sound Editing: “The Hurt Locker”

Best Sound Mixing: “The Hurt Locker”

Best Cinematography: “Avatar”

Best Original Score: “Up”

Best Visual Effects: “Avatar”

The Hurt Locker Beats Avatar to Win 6 BAFTA Awards

The BAFTA Awards took place yesterday in London and it had a surprise winner. Not Avatar, but instead it was “The Hurt Locker” that swept the awards.

bigelow-

The Hurt Locker, directed by Kathryn Bigelow, edged out rival James Cameron’s film Avatar to win the Best Film BAFTA Awards 2010.

The Hurt Locker won a total of six awards including Best film, Best director, Best Editing, Best Sound, Best Original screenplay, Best Cinematography.

Avatar won awards for Best Production Design and Best Visual Effects.

Here is the list of winners:

Best Film – The Hurt Locker
Best British Film – Fish Tank
Best Director – Kathryn Bigelow, The Hurt Locker
Best Actor – Colin Firth, A Single Man
Best Actress – Carey Mulligan, An Education
Best Supporting Actor – Christoph Waltz, Inglourious Basterds
Best Supporting Actress – Mo’nique, Precious: Based on the Novel Push by Sapphire
Best Rising Star – Kristen Stewart
Best British Debut – Director Duncan Jones, Moon
Best Original Screenplay – The Hurt Locker
Best Editing – The Hurt Locker
Best Cinematography – The Hurt Locker
Best Production Design – Avatar
Best Visual Effects – Avatar
Best Sound – The Hurt Locker

Kate Winslet to act in the remake of “Mildred Pierce”

Oscar winning actress Kate Winslet has reportedly signed on to be the star of the HBO mini-series version of Mildred Pierce.

kate-winslet

The Mildred Pierce story is about a single mother who works a a waitress so that she can provide for her two daughters during the Depression. Mildred becomes very fond of her eldest girl once her younger child passes away, but the older girl seems very unappreciative of all the work that she does and eventually shoots her stepdad.

Mildred Pierce is a 1945 movie that won actress Joan Crawford an Academy Award. This role also happens to be Kate Winslet’s first five-hour TV special ever since her role in the The Reader last year.

Kate Winslet is one of Hollywood’s biggest actresses and is well known for her award winning role of ‘Rose’ in the blockbuster movie Titanic.
